FLIP SEAT/ LOAD DECK OPERATION
The vehicle is equipped with a rear facing seat that pivots to form a load deck. The rear facing seat is for a maximum
of two passengers.
Always fill the forward seating capacity prior to seating any passengers on the rear flip
seat.
Never fill a gas container on the load deck. Static discharge can ignite gasoline vapor
and cause an explosion.
Only two passengers allowed on the rear facing seat. Never leave small children alone
on the seat. Keep both arms and legs inside the vehicle boundary at all times.
To change from passenger seating to a load deck follow the steps below:
1. Remove any items from the seat.
2. Rotate the seat back and seat bottom toward the rear of the vehicle. The seat bottom board will rest on the rear
hand grip.
To reduce the possibility of severe injury or death, DO NOT allow passengers to ride on
the load deck.
To change from a load deck to passenger seating follow the steps below:
1. Remove any cargo from the load deck.
2. Rotate the seat back and seat bottom toward the front of the vehicle.
